CI note — Lodestone diff viewer. If the large-file diff job times out, it's usually the chunker hitting the 512MB cap on the Fernhollow runners. Bump the memory class in the pipeline config, not the chunker itself. Retry once before escalating. When filing a ticket, include the trace token printed below.

session token of kahog-bahif = htk9_f63daec35

Q: When should cold storage buckets in Frostbin be archived rather than deleted? A: Archive anything with a legal-hold tag or unresolved lineage record; delete only buckets older than 18 months with zero reads. Reviewers: reject any PR that hard-deletes without an archive manifest. The archiver runs nightly and is idempotent, so re-runs are safe. Full archive policy and manifest format live on the internal page below.

wiki page, hawep-fajop: https://jira.tolvaqsys.internal/projects/projects/pages/pages

Handover from Lennart to Sufi on the Holloway data-retention sweeper. The sweeper runs nightly against the Marrowgate archive, deleting records past their retention class; legal-hold rows are excluded by the hold flag, never by date math. Do not run two sweepers concurrently — the lock is advisory only. Last month's incident came from a sweep during a restore, so the release checklist now requires confirming no restore jobs are active. Current production settings follow.

service settings:
[druix]
host = druix.zemvargrid.example
user = druix_svc
database = druix_prod